Digital distance education technologies are a relevant issue today. For the training of crew members, it is necessary to comply with the requirements of the Federal State Educational Standards, the International Convention on the Training and Certification of Seafarers and Watchkeeping, and several other legislative documents. The article provides individual digital educational trajectories and an individual profile of students’ competencies using the Data Mining methods and the Moodle system.Purpose of the study: To study the issue of application of digital distance learning technologies complying with the requirements for ship crew members. Solving the problem of forming an individual digital educational trajectory and an individual competency profile of a student.Materials and methods: The concepts of distance learning technologies and e-learning, approved at the legislative level as the Federal Law dated December 29, 2012 No. 273-ФЗ «Education in the Russian Federation». According to the Decree of the Government of the Russian Federation on May 23, 2015 No. 497 «On the Federal Targeted Program for the Development of Education for 2016-2020», within the framework of Target 5 «Formation of a high-demand system for assessing the quality of education and educational outcomes», the following activities are planned: Typical models of constant evaluation of students’ learning achievements, allowing to form trajectories of individual development of students in secondary professional educational organizations and organizations of higher education». Individual educational trajectory is a personal way to realize the personal potential of each student in education. The individual educational trajectory in the period of digitalization of education and using of e-learning methods, distance learning technologies is an individual digital educational trajectory. An important element of an individual digital educational trajectory is the individual competence profile of students. The formation with the using Data Mining technology based on the Moodle e-learning system is considered.Results: The construction of an individual digital educational trajectory, including individual profiles of students’ competencies and the trajectories of their development, can be implemented using data mining, proper configuration, construction of matrices of various levels of connectivity using the modules of Competence and Curriculum of the Moodle system. The article presents the formation of the student’s competencies based on the construction, as well as the analytical unit of an individual digital educational trajectory and an example of an individual competency profile in the Moodle system.Conclusion: Training of crew members using digital distance education technologies is possible, but at the same time it has many limitations on the part of requirements. It is important to correctly combine the traditional form of education and digital learning technologies.

This study aims to identify and analyze the technological determinants of persistence in college distance education courses (N=61), derived from the Unified theory of acceptance and use of technology (UTAUT) model. The results of the structural equation analyses (Partial Least Square) revealed that among these determinants, only facilitating conditions have a significant and positive impact on the behavioural intention to use distance learning technologies (R2 = 54%) defined as the student’s intention to display this behaviour. Moreover, behavioral intention to use distance learning technologies has a significant and positive effect on persistence, defined as the intention to finish the distance education course in which the student is enrolled (R2 = 14.2 %) and the intention to enroll in other distance education courses in the future (R2 = 65%). The ANOVA analyses revealed significant differences between the groups of students assigned to different courses delivery modes on all the technological factors, suggesting that differentiated analyses, depending on the course delivery mode, should be performed in the future.

Problem and goal. The active introduction of e-learning and distance learning technologies in the educational process, the reform of traditional models of learning and education have become priority areas of reforms and initiatives in various national education systems in the 21st century. Given that public spending is the main source of funding for education in the OECD countries, assessing the economic impact of implementing a digital educational environment at different levels of education under pressure on public budgets has become a key issue for national governments and educational organizations, as well as the subject of special research. In Russian practice assessment of the economic effect of the full-scale use of e-learning and distance learning technologies in the implementation of educational programs of secondary professional (training of middle-level specialists) and higher education have not yet been carried out. For these purposes, a methodology has been developed, which, however, needs to be tested. Results. The study identified a list of costs required to ensure the full use of e-learning and distance educational technologies in realization of educational programs of secondary vocational (training of mid-level professionals) and higher (including graduate school) education; the methodlogy for assessing the economic effect of these measures is justified, and calculations are made based on this methodology. Conclusion. The developed methodology has shown its effectiveness and needs further research and quantitative analysis.

This paper assesses the current use of distance learning technologies in graduate-level public administration programs in the United States.  A telephone survey was undertaken of NASPAA-affiliated MPA programs and responses were received from 100 program directors.  Distance learning means a number of different things in different universities, ranging from the email and web supplements to traditional course materials up to and including videoclasses and faculty-student teleconferencing.  We find that the number of programs using distance learning is rapidly expanding, with 25 universities now using distance learning techologies and 14 more planning implementation within three years.  Although the number of remote sites currently served by a program through distance learning is typically one or two, some statewide programs exist.  Among programs using distance education technology, courses typically comprise only a portion of a student's program, but some programs exist in which a student can complete an entire MPA degree from a remote site.  This article discusses pedagogical issues, such as optimal class size as well as instructor-student and student-peer interaction.  The rationales cited by directors for implementing distance learning are examined. A bibliography is included that directs the reader to additional information regarding future trends in distance education as well as the on-going debate over pedagogical issues relating to distance education.

The implementation of the curriculum in the context of the pandemic has become impossible without the use of modern distance learning technologies. Isolation, lack of disciplinary requirements from the outside, computerization of educational activities become triggers of negative mental phenomena, cause problems with the activation and preservation of attention by students. The article analyzes the causes of difficulties with attention retention in the process of computerized activity and suggests ways to activate remotely students' attention based on some theories of attention.
